Block 1670386

0a0df6a4fa0b86ecd224da69b70896200941ba7788d9a4211b9b32004b08e1ba
Transactions1
Height1670386
Confirmations3757763
TimestampWed, 12 Apr 2017 08:51:55 UTC
Size (bytes)205
Version2
Merkle Rootb175fff44fb6754debd8b4a2d253f95332279ba069aac0883e458e23c2f46819
Nonce2277987968
Bits1c21728a
Difficulty7.65368771127869

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3757763 Confirmations80 FTC